Understanding RTP and Volatility in Online Slots

When you’re playing online slots, two critical factors determine your gaming experience: RTP (Return to Player) and volatility. Learning about these mechanics helps you make informed decisions and manage your bankroll effectively.

What is RTP?

RTP represents the percentage of all wagered money that a slot game returns to players over time. For example, a slot with 96% RTP will theoretically pay back $96 for every $100 wagered. Higher RTP doesn’t guarantee wins, but it indicates better long-term odds for players compared to games with lower percentages.

Understanding Volatility

Volatility measures how frequently and substantially a slot pays out. There are three main categories:

Low Volatility

These slots offer frequent small wins. They’re perfect if you prefer steady gameplay and want your bankroll to last longer.

Medium Volatility

Balanced slots with moderate win frequency and size. They appeal to most players seeking a mix of entertainment and potential rewards.

High Volatility

These games feature rare but substantial payouts. They require larger bankrolls and patience, but offer bigger jackpot potential.

Making Smart Choices

Before spinning the reels, check the game’s RTP and volatility rating. Your choice should align with your budget, playing time, and risk tolerance. Low volatility suits cautious players, while thrill-seekers might prefer high volatility options.

Remember that all outcomes rely on random number generators, ensuring fair play. Responsible gambling means setting limits, never chasing losses, and viewing slots as entertainment rather than income.
